Title: Cracked manifold common on the 2.5????
Post by: GzrGlide on May 05, 2007, 10:35:18 AM
I have to take the TJ in to get an exhaust leak and some hanger issues taken care of. Part of the problem is that it looks like the rear mounting stud is busted. But I was wondering, just how common is it for the 2.5 exhaust manifold to crack? Where does it ususally crack? I know it was a big problem with the 4.0, but haven't heard much about the 2.5 manifold.

I've heard of a few cracking but it's not really a problem.  The 2.5L and the 4.0L have very different harmonics.  If anything the 2.5L seems to be the rougher of the two.

I don't know about cracking but it seems that quite a few people have had a broken rear stud for the exhaust manifold (including me).
